Cell Membrane Diseases Cell membrane diseases are life -threatening disorders that are in nature , and they usually work against proteins in our body that are key to ion channels and various receptors within the membrane . These diseases work by either disrupting the normal functions of the or by simply affecting the cell membrane . Many of these disorders contain other components as well. Some disorders involving trouble with the cell membrane​

1) Cystic fibrosis
2) Alzheimer's disease
3) Duchene Muscular Dystrophy
4) Hyaline Membrane disease
